🔧 Maintenance
Service Intervals
Oil Change Interval:
Typically every 10,000 miles or 12 months, whichever comes first, using synthetic oil meeting VW 502 00 specification. Consult the manual for specific engine recommendations.
Timing Belt Replacement 2.0T:
Not applicable for most 2.0 TSI engines as they use a timing chain. Check VIN for specific configurations.
Cabin Air Filter:
Recommended every 15,000-20,000 miles or 12-24 months.
Spark Plugs:
Typically every 40,000-60,000 miles depending on engine and plug type.
Fluid Specifications
Engine Oil Spec:
VW 502 00 or VW 504 00 (for LongLife service) synthetic oil, viscosity 5W-40 or 5W-30 recommended. Check manual for exact fitment.
Coolant Spec:
G 12 Plus Plus (G12++) or G 13 coolant (pink colored).
Brake Fluid Spec:
DOT 4.
Known Issues
Common Problem 1:
PCV (Positive Crankcase Ventilation) system failures leading to oil leaks or rough idle.
Common Problem 2:
DSG transmission mechatronic issues or clutch wear, especially in earlier models. Regular fluid changes are critical.
Common Problem 3:
EGR (Exhaust Gas Recirculation) valve issues, particularly on diesel variants (though less common on US gasoline models).
Common Problem 4:
Oil consumption, especially on early 2.0 TSI engines, potentially due to piston ring design. The manual will detail checks and potential fixes.
Common Problem 5:
Electrical issues related to the central locking system, power windows, or climate control modules.
📚 Vehicle History
Brand Heritage
Volkswagen Legacy:
Volkswagen, a German automotive manufacturer with a history dating back to the 1930s, known for reliable and well-engineered vehicles.
Model Evolution
Passat B6 Introduction:
The B6 generation Passat was introduced in 2005 (for the 2006 model year) and represented a significant redesign from its predecessor, featuring a more premium interior, updated styling, and a wider range of engine options.
